Launching Your Career: A Guide to Employability in Nursing Assisting

Embarking on a career as a nursing assistant can be both rewarding and challenging. This role plays a crucial part in providing essential care to patients, making it a highly significant profession. To ensure your success in this field, it's vital to understand the aspects that contribute to employability.

  • One key factor is gaining proper training. Many employers require aspiring nursing assistants to complete a certified nursing assistant (CNA) program. This formal education equips you with the knowledge necessary to perform essential patient care tasks.
  • Additionally, developing strong interpersonal skills is paramount. Nursing assistants frequently interact with patients, families, and other healthcare professionals. Being able to concisely convey information and build rapport is essential for providing compassionate care.
  • In conclusion, demonstrating a genuine commitment to patient well-being can set you apart. Employers seek individuals who are dedicated and genuinely empathtize about the needs of others.

Advancing Your Nursing Assistant Career: A Focus on Employability and Growth

As a nursing assistant, you play a vital role in providing compassionate care to patients. Regularly expanding your skillset can strengthen your employability and open up new avenues.

One effective way to develop your career is by seeking additional training in areas like wound care, dementia care, or medication administration. Licensure in these specialties can demonstrate your competence to potential employers and boost your earning potential.

Another valuable strategy is to enthusiastically network with other healthcare professionals. Attending conferences, joining professional organizations, and cultivating relationships can provide you with insights into latest trends in the field and create valuable opportunities.

Remember that your career growth as a nursing assistant is a perpetual process. By actively pursuing learning opportunities, expanding your skills, and networking with others, you can achieve your full potential in this rewarding profession.
